Ring Shout By P. Djélí Clark 5 stars Publishers blurb: IN AMERICA, DEMONS WEAR WHITE HOODS. In 1915, The Birth of a Nation cast a spell across America, swelling the Klan's ranks and drinking deep from the darkest thoughts of white folk. All across the nation they ride, spreading fear and violence among the vulnerable. They plan to bring Hell to Earth. But even Ku Kluxes can die. Witchcraft for Wayward Girls By Grady Hendrix 3.5 stars Publisher's synopsis: They were never girls, they were witches . . . . They call them wayward girls. Loose girls. Girls who grew up too fast. And they're sent to the Wellwood House in St. Augustine, Florida, where unwed mothers are hidden by their families ot have their babies in secret, to give them up for adoption, and most important of all, to forget any of it ever happened. The Witches of El Paso by Luis Jaramillo Rating: 4⭐️ out of 5 1943, El Paso, Texas: teenager Nena spends her days caring for the small children of her older sisters, while longing for a life of freedom and adventure. The premonitions and fainting spells she has endured since childhood are getting worse, and Nena worries she’ll end up like the scary old curandera down the street.
